Applying “cored” wire will allow a MIG welder to skip the tank of CO2 or argon and weld with no gasoline. That’s because the wire Main has elements that do the job of shielding the weld pool.
ER70S-six solid wire produces large-energy welds with fantastic mechanical Qualities, Assembly or exceeding AWS A5.18 requirements for tensile toughness and ductility. The well balanced deoxidizer components guarantees thoroughly clean weld steel absolutely free from porosity and inclusions, causing economical deoxidization of the weld pool and higher-top quality welds with nominal impurities.

The most commonly made use of aluminum MIG wires are ER5056, a smooth wire with very good ductility, and ER5356, that's tougher and Mig Wire it has substantial tensile power.
